The UNLV sophomore unseated defending champion Edward Fryatt with back-to-back rounds under par
BOULDER CITY, Nev. (Dec. 16, 2018) – As the only player in the field to post back-to-back rounds under par, Jack Trent took home the Southern Nevada Championship title on Sunday at Cascata Golf Club. He was four shots ahead of Edward Fryatt.
Trent opened with a 4-under 68 and followed it with a 1-under 71. He never made higher than a bogey over the weekend. Trent, who hails from Brisbane, Australia, is a sophomore on the UNLV roster.
As for Fryatt, an opening 3-under 69 left him one shot behind Trent, but a final-round 74 left him four shots off the pace. Fryatt, who qualified for the U.S. Mid-Amateur earlier this year, was runner-up at the Crane Cup last month. He won this event each of the past two years.
Craig Erickson was third at 4 over and Daren Johnson was fourth at 6 over.
In the senior division, David Koch took first with a 5-over 149 total. He was four shots ahead of John Turk in second.
Frank Abbott won the silver division at 8 over, four shots ahead of Steve Wilson.

About the Southern Nevada Amateur

36-hole stroke play event with Championship, Net, Senior (ages 51+) and Silver (61+) divisions. Senior and Silver divisions have gross and net prizes. Must be a SNGA member.
